Output 3013323df68e610bb74977e2198e57954ee17412c56d91da2c465133bb1e4360:0

value
21053
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d92dd368be8ccd4a28d633e43884470e82fdd122 OP_EQUALVERIFY OP_CHECKSIG
address
1LoLXfKtb7GHCvFFf2iKpLMopQSQ6ZAfuZ
transaction
3013323df68e610bb74977e2198e57954ee17412c56d91da2c465133bb1e4360
spent
true